When to pay dowry?


:salam2: brothers and sisters

I hope you are all fine. Its been ages since i have made a post on TTI. Anyhow, i have a very important question. I couldn't find the exact answer elsewhere so i turned to TTI again. The question is when can one pay dowry ?
Let me explain it a bit more. For instance if I were just getting married, should i pay the dowry to my wife at the time of the nikah or i can pay it afterwards when we consummate the marriage (in the next 6 months) ?

I would appreciate if your answers are in the light of Quran and Sunnah and/or carry a reference. On a cultural note, i know i can pay it later but i want to know what Quran or Hadith say about it.